Why Domain Investors Should Consider Domain Development

May 23, 2018 by Alvin Brown

There are countless carcasses littering the domain investing journey.

Folks often enter domain investing thinking it’s nothing more than buying domains while sipping mai tai cocktails on a beach.

And if not that image, then the image is that domain investors purchase domains at standard registration fees on Monday and flip them them for 5, 6, and 7 figure sales by Friday.

Very few domain investors do either one of the farfetched lifestyle of domain investing.

In fact, most domain investors are quite diversified across the following domain investing categories:

  • Parking
  • Flipping
  • Development
  • Leasing
  • Long-Term Hold

In the latest podcast, I share thoughts about why I believe domain investors should develop a handful of domains from their domain portfolio into simple websites.

In addition, I share lessons learned regarding my own domain development experiences as a domain investor.
